Summary
A vulnerability classified as critical was found in Microsoft Internet Explorer 11. This vulnerability affects unknown code. Such manipulation leads to memory corruption. This vulnerability is referenced as CVE-2014-6329. It is possible to launch the attack remotely. No exploit is available. It is best practice to apply a patch to resolve this issue.
Details
A vulnerability was found in Microsoft Internet Explorer 11 (Web Browser). It has been rated as critical. Affected by this issue is an unknown function. The manipulation with an unknown input leads to a memory corruption vulnerability. Using CWE to declare the problem leads to C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. Impacted is confidentiality, integrity, and availability.
The issue has been introduced in 06/26/2013. The weakness was published 12/09/2014 by Garage4Hackers with Microsoft as MS14-080 as confirmed bulletin (Technet) via ZDI (Zero Day Initiative). The advisory is available at technet.microsoft.com. This vulnerability is handled as CVE-2014-6329 since 09/11/2014. The attack may be launched remotely. No form of authentication is required for exploitation. Successful exploitation requires user interaction by the victim. The technical details are unknown and an exploit is not available. The structure of the vulnerability defines a possible price range of USD $0-$5k at the moment (estimation calculated on 03/01/2022). It is expected to see the exploit prices for this product decreasing in the near future.
The vulnerability was handled as a non-public zero-day exploit for at least 531 days. During that time the estimated underground price was around $25k-$100k. The vulnerability scanner Nessus provides a plugin with the ID 79828 (MS14-080: Cumulative Security Update for Internet Explorer (3008923)), which helps to determine the existence of the flaw in a target environment. It is assigned to the family Windows : Microsoft Bulletins. The commercial vulnerability scanner Qualys is able to test this issue with plugin 100218 (Microsoft Internet Explorer Cumulative Security Update (MS14-080)).
Applying the patch MS14-080 is able to eliminate this problem. The bugfix is ready for download at technet.microsoft.com. A possible mitigation has been published immediately after the disclosure of the vulnerability. Furthermore it is possible to detect and prevent this kind of attack with TippingPoint and the filter 16743.
The vulnerability is also documented in the databases at X-Force (98955), Tenable (79828), SecurityFocus (BID 71447†), SecurityTracker (ID 1031315†) and Vulnerability Center (SBV-47504†).
